With "easy" ores becoming diminished, extractive industries are now shifting towards difficult deposits. In the future, gold-arsenic-bearing refractory ores will represent a prime example of the type of ores that may become more typical sourse for global gold recovery operations. Mining and beneficiation of As-bearing ores inevitably produce As-bearing wastes, which exacerbate any natural As mobilization. Reserves of high-grade gold ore worldwide are decreasing, and some industries have started processing refractory gold ore. Refractory gold ore contains sulfide minerals such as pyrite (FeS2), chalcopyrite (CuFeS2), galena (PbS), and sphalerite (ZnS). Gold in refractory ores occurs as fine-size gold-bearing sulfide minerals. In this study, the microwave-assisted roasting method has been investigated as a pretreatment for a refractory gold ore. Thesis (PhD)--Stellenbosch University, 1992.<br>ENGLISH ABSTRACT: The dissolution of gold from refractory ores is a complex kinetic problem involving a number of chemical, mass transport and mineralogical factors. In most Witwatersrand ores in South Africa more than 97 % of the gold is dissolved in cyanide medium after a residence time of about 16 hours in pachuca tanks. This high percentage may be the reason why so little fundamental research has been done into the mechanism and kinetics of the leaching process. Although bacterial leaching of sulphidic minerals is a well-known phenomenon, it is only in the last ten years that full-scale bacterial leaching plants have been commissioned for gold processing. In order for bacterial leaching to compete successfully with other pretreatment processes for refractory ores, particularly with established technologies such as roasting and pressure leaching, it needs to be efficient. Abstract Gasifiers are high temperature, high pressure containment vessels used to convert carbon feedstock, such as coal or petcoke, into H2 and CO, called syngas. The syngas produced by gasification is used as a fuel in energy production or as a raw material feedstock for chemical synthesis. Slagging gasifiers used in gasification operate at temperature between 1325-1575°C and pressures between 2.1-6.9 MPa; and are lined with high chrome oxide refractory materials. Tellurium-bearing gold ore is an important type of refractory material. Its specifics are driven by its limited occurrence in nature and the need for special processing methods. According to the classification provided by V.V. Lodeyshchikov, this material is a type C refractory ore containing impurities causing chemical gold depression during cyanide leaching.

The high temperature processing of nickel laterite ore is currently dominated by the Rotary Kiln-Electric Furnace (RKEF) technology. The ratio of SiO2/MgO (S/M) in the ore is one of the critical parameters that determines the success of the RKEF process. Incompatible S/M ratios in the ore can cause aggressive chemical interaction between the slag and MgO refractory.
